This is a report for the insert benchmark with 800M docs and 1 client(s). It is generated by scripts (bash, awk, sed) and Tufte might not be impressed. An overview of the insert benchmark is here and a short update is here. Below, by DBMS, I mean DBMS+version.config. An example is my8020.c10b40 where my means MySQL, 8020 is version 8.0.20 and c10b40 is the name for the configuration file.
The test server has 8 AMD cores, 32G RAM and an NVMe SSD. It is described here as the PN53. The benchmark was run with 1 client and there were 1 or 3 connections per client (1 for queries or inserts without rate limits, 1+1 for rate limited inserts+deletes). It uses 1 table. It loads 800M rows per table without secondary indexes, creates 3 secondary indexes per table, then inserts 4m+1m rows per table with a delete per insert to avoid growing the table. It then does 6 read+write tests for 1800s each that do queries as fast as possible with 100,100,500,500,1000,1000 inserts/s and the same for deletes/s per client concurrent with the queries. The database is larger than memory. Clients and the DBMS share one server. The per-database configs are in the per-database subdirectories here.

The numbers are inserts/s for l.i0, l.i1 and l.i2, indexed docs (or rows) /s for l.x and queries/s for qr100, qp100 thru qr1000, qp1000" The values are the average rate over the entire test for inserts (IPS) and queries (QPS). The range of values for IPS and QPS is split into 3 parts: bottom 25%, middle 50%, top 25%. Values in the bottom 25% have a red background, values in the top 25% have a green background and values in the middle have no color. A gray background is used for values that can be ignored because the DBMS did not sustain the target insert rate. Red backgrounds are not used when the minimum value is within 80% of the max value.
dbms | l.i0 | l.x | l.i1 | l.i2 | qr100 | qp100 | qr500 | qp500 | qr1000 | qp1000 |
---|---|---|---|---|---|---|---|---|---|---|
pg175_o2nofp.cx10a_c8r32 | 143292 | 311891 | 3101 | 161 | 14537 | 554 | 13638 | 533 | 11970 | 492 |
pg18beta1_o2nofp.cx10b_c8r32 | 142096 | 314589 | 3113 | 154 | 14471 | 544 | 13730 | 528 | 11830 | 486 |
pg18beta1_o2nofp.cx10c_c8r32 | 143781 | 318218 | 3056 | 150 | 14408 | 549 | 13255 | 531 | 11753 | 488 |
pg18beta1_o2nofp.cx10d_c8r32 | 143369 | 317334 | 3122 | 152 | 14375 | 548 | 13512 | 532 | 11647 | 489 |
